Tuesday, May 16, 2017 - Dunn Howell Mountain vertical (Chicago, IL): Somehow, this excites me a lot less than how I felt about the 2010 on release; in fact, I'm starting to wonder a little bit if the wines are as good as I remembered them being, or whether that was a function of my initial excitement of tasting the inaugural vintage. The nose on this was promising enough, with a bit of bruised fruit and a touch of oxidative nuttiness. The palate is very much in line with the nose, but the acidity here sticks out way too much; this is a bit of an acid bomb. Better with food.
